Hydroxypropyl Starch Ether is a modified starch derivative produced through etherification of natural starch. In construction applications, it is used as a functional additive to improve the rheological properties of mortar systems.
Compared with other additives, starch ether is especially effective in controlling the texture and application behavior of dry mix products. It enhances the consistency of fresh mortar, improves anti-slip and anti-sagging characteristics, and helps workers apply materials more easily and efficiently.
In many dry mortar formulas, Hydroxypropyl Starch Ether is used together with HPMC (Hydroxypropyl Methyl Cellulose) or other cellulose ethers to achieve better overall performance.

Excellent Anti-Sagging Performance
One of the most important functions of Hydroxypropyl Starch Ether is to improve anti-sagging properties. This is particularly valuable in tile adhesive, where vertical application requires the mortar to hold tiles firmly in place without slipping.
Improved Workability
The product enhances the smoothness and handling properties of mortar and putty. This makes mixing, spreading, combing, and finishing easier for construction workers.
Better Open Time
By optimizing the internal structure of the mortar, starch ether helps extend workable time and improves adjustment time during application.
Enhanced Water Retention Support
Although starch ether is not the main water-retaining agent in most formulations, it works synergistically with cellulose ether to support water retention and help prevent premature drying.
Better Consistency and Rheology
Hydroxypropyl starch ether gives mortar a more balanced and creamy texture, helping improve resistance to slipping while maintaining good spreadability.

How Hydroxypropyl Starch Ether Works in Mortar
In dry mix mortar systems, Hydroxypropyl Starch Ether modifies the rheological behavior of the wet mix. It increases the internal cohesion of the mortar while preserving workable consistency.
This results in:
Better resistance to vertical flow
Improved combing behavior
Reduced tile slippage
Better texture during application
More stable mortar structure
When combined with cellulose ether, starch ether contributes to a more optimized balance between water retention, open time, slip resistance, and workability.
The typical dosage of Hydroxypropyl Starch Ether is around 0.02% to 0.20% of the total dry mix formula, depending on product type and performance targets.
Typical dosage guidance:
Tile adhesive: 0.03%–0.15%
Wall putty / skim coat: 0.02%–0.10%
Gypsum plaster: 0.02%–0.08%
EIFS mortar: 0.03%–0.12%
Excess dosage may affect workability or increase viscosity too much, so lab testing is recommended before mass production.
